
At the meeting, the two sides discussed many cooperation issues, focusing on investment in key infrastructure projects in Vietnam, such as Lien Chieu port (Da Nang), Chu Lai airport (Quang Nam),...
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h highly appreciated the development potential of Chu Lai airport and expressed his wish that Adani Group and Vietnamese partners would join hands to invest and build Chu Lai airport into a modern international aviation center, contributing to promoting socio-economic development of the Central region.
Accordingly, the Prime Minister introduced to Adani Group Chairman - Mr. Gautam Adani about the orientation of developing Chu Lai airport into an international air transit center, with an important strategic position in Vietnam and the region. With a favorable geographical location and convenient traffic connections, Chu Lai airport can become an important air transit center, especially flights to and from countries in the Asian region, including India and China.

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h emphasized that the Vietnamese Government will create all favorable conditions for investors, including the Adani Group, to invest in Chu Lai airport.
Adani is known to be India's largest corporation specializing in infrastructure and energy; owns 14 of the largest private seaports in India, accounting for 25% of India's seaport capacity and 7 airports in the country; and is India's largest energy corporation.
In 2023, the group's revenue will reach about 33 billion USD, profit will reach about 2.9 billion USD with 29,000 employees worldwide. At the end of 2023, Mr. Gautum Adani is the 15th richest billionaire in the world with 82.5 billion USD, and the second richest person in India and Asia.
